RE: #46

Takuan, I respectfully disagree with you about Ford not being obligated at all. I'm certain that at some level they have to protect their legal marks or risk losing them as has happened to other corporations such as Kleenex.

To me it's a question of how aggressive do they have to be in terms of protecting those legal marks? Do they really have to risk losing the loyalty of fans over something as simple as a calendar for a forum?

I'm not even sure why CafePress is so concerned about this. I've sold items with Ford legal marks on them via CafePress on and off for many years and CafePress has never raised any objections.

Ford: Car owners are pirates if they distribute pictures of their own cars

January 14, 2008 7:02am

Sadly things like this are all too common. Several years ago then Daimler-Chrysler (DC) served a model car forum I run with a cease and desist letter demanding I remove all member's avatars that had DC legal marks in them such as logos and photos of the member's own cars. Although I have an IP attorney, largely for other websites, this particular website is not monetized so I decided it just wasn't worth it to fight DC and removed all their marks. In return DC turned a number of loyal fans into angry former fans.

What is this world coming to when loyal fans can't even express their enthusiasm for a company without risking a lawsuit?
